Output 34d1ed6ab4ce56b95c1056c28ac31ee03d746fc58ae8af77e6407f34cec800f3:64

value
94163
script pubkey
OP_0 OP_PUSHBYTES_20 bf0abc69f422be63dbffefaa425d9faed772d8d0
address
bc1qhu9tc605y2lx8klla74yyhvl4mth9kxs75w2v6
transaction
34d1ed6ab4ce56b95c1056c28ac31ee03d746fc58ae8af77e6407f34cec800f3
spent
true